Social media apps are built to keep you scrolling, and that’s not an easy habit to break. But what if there’s an app specially designed to help you spend your free time more intentionally and meaningfully? On Good Tech, Lynlee Foo speaks to Sindhu Mohan (NUS BBA alumna, 2025) and Vishnu Sundaresan (NUS Computer Science alumnus, 2024), Co-Founders of Snowball to learn more about a very different kind of social media that rewards you for living more offline.
